Rothenberger 1000002358 Roflame 4 Piezo Soft Soldering Torch 1

A convenient soft soldering tool suitable for a variety of DIY tasks including soft soldering up to 22mm, paint stripping, small brazing work, and other heating applications. The Rothenberger 1000002358 is fashioned to be run on the smaller Supergas 200c Butane cartridge or other priceable type cartridges. Comes with a high-performance piezo ignition unit, and an ergonomic soft-grip handle with a built-in thumb-turn regulating valve. The stainless steel tip is fitted with a pre-heat element which allows the torch to be used through 360°, even upside down. The gas is preheated before ignition, ensuring clean combustion in the gaseous state. The wind-stable flame can be adjusted with the help of the smooth-running fine adjustment valve.

Rothenberger Rofire 4 Piezo Soldering Torch ready to burn.
Working Area Temperature 0 - 450 °C
Connection 716" EU
Burner Cartridges (soft soldering/brazing)
Handle Burner Plastic, rubberized
Ignition Piezo ignition
Working Range Diameter Soft Soldering mm 0 - 22 mm
Working Range Diameter Soft Soldering Inch ⅞ inches
